BOSTON, MA—Lathrop GPM LLP is pleased to share that Lisa Hillman, Ph.D., has joined the firm’s Intellectual Property Practice Group as a partner. Hillman, former patent law counsel at an Am Law 10 firm, brings over 20 years of IP experience to the firm’s Boston office.

With more than two decades of experience in intellectual property law, Hillman’s practice encompasses domestic and foreign patent procurement. She also provides strategic patent counseling including patent portfolio management, patent validity opinions, infringement opinions, freedom-to-operate opinions, and due diligence reviews.

Hillman has broad technical experience in the areas of molecular biology, microbiology, fermentation technologies, human gene therapy, human and veterinary diagnostics, proteomics, siRNA technologies, antibody technologies, CRISPR technologies, CAR T-cell technologies, liposomes, biosensors, bioinformatics, personalized medicine, tissue scaffolds, agriculture, orthobiologics, medical devices, immunotherapy, pharmaceuticals, and food processing technologies. She represents small and large biotechnology, pharmaceutical, and diagnostic companies, as well as university clients and startups.
